Law enforcement investigators no longer need to crawl the internet for a search warrant, court order, or affidavit example or waste time creating one from scratch. Within the nearly 400 pages of this book are 350+ examples of search warrant language for both common and unusual targets including physical evidence and online sources.
This book includes examples of affidavit and warrant language for:
Google Location History and reverse location searches/’geofence’ warrants
iCloud
Cell phone forensic examination
‘Ping’ order for phone tracking
Compelled biometric phone unlock
Facebook, Instagram, Twitter, Snapchat, Kik, Skype, TextNow, Pinger,
eBay, OfferUp, Letgo, Amazon, and craigslist
Uber, Lyft, Airbnb, and DoorDash
Cocaine, heroin, GHB, LSD, PCP, MDMA, ketamine, steroids, and BHO labs
‘Ghost’ guns and weapons on social media
Disconnecting phone service prior to tactical operations
Drone use
Pole cameras
Use of a thermal imager/FLIR
Cell site emulator/’stingray’
Covert search warrants
Hidden compartments
Vehicle infotainment systems
Tesla data collection
GPS tracker installation
Title companies, real estate agents, credit bureaus, and insurance companies
Green Dot, Coinbase, Venmo, Square, Stripe, MoneyGram, Western Union, and PayPal/Xoom
plus hundreds more
350 Search Warrants, Court Orders, and Affidavits gives law enforcement officers the language they need to obtain the available evidence and intelligence to further their investigations and obtain the evidence needed for a conviction. It contains both basic search warrant examples for the new or inexperienced investigator and specialized technical language for the seasoned warrant writer.
